The reason that God gives these verdicts based on works and not merely on the basis of faith in Christ (or a lack thereof,) is due to the fact that these works are a public testimony which shows the presence of faith or the absence of faith in Christ. Here, God will show His perfect judgement and justice not for His benefit, but for the benefit of the angels and all men.
God will in effect be saying, “I know the heart of each and every person. I know whether or not they had saving faith in My Son. You angels and other men cannot see inside their hearts, so I will show you what the inside of their hearts has outwardly produced by showing you their works. Let me just clarify this last verse in James for you. It seems James is having an argument of sorts with some professing Christian who says to other professing Christians, “Don’t pay any attention to what James is preaching. you have faith that ‘s all you need. Let James do his good things, they really don’t matter.
James in the power of the Holy Spirit replies, oh yea, show me your faith. All you can do is talk about it! I can’t see it. No one can see faith except God! So, how can I evidence faith? By responding obediently to Christ! (and if we want to go to the meaning of Romans here,) how will the angels, or anyone else be able to witness God’s perfect justice concerning you on the Last Day if you don’t show evidence of faith in your life, if you don’t do those things that Christ commands?
Joh 14:15 GW "If you love me, you will obey my commandments.
As for me, James says, I will show you my faith, I will make the invisible, visible. I will give you a picture of my heart by what I do in the name of Jesus, and in so doing I will give you a picture of Jesus..
The long and short of it is this. God doesn’t need to see your good works, He knows your heart. But He wants his angels and the world to see them because they are proof that His Son and the death of His Son meant something to you. They are proof to the world even now that Jesus means something to you, and that He is alive and well!.
